Everyday words
Rizz
Charm or skill in flirting; short for charisma. If you 'got rizz,' you win people over fast.
He's got rizz — walked over and had her laughing in a minute.
Cap
A lie or exaggeration; to 'cap' is to lie.
You beat him one-on-one? That's cap.
No cap
For real, no lie; used to stress you're being honest. The opposite of cap.
That was the best show I've seen all year, no cap.
Mid
Mediocre or overrated; not as good as the hype.
Everyone loves that place, but the food's kinda mid.
Slay
To do something exceptionally well; to nail it.
You slayed that presentation, honestly.
Flex
To show off — usually wealth, looks, or a win.
New watch every week — bro loves to flex.
Sus
Suspicious or shady; popularized by the game Among Us.
He left right when the bill came? Kinda sus.
Bet
Okay, deal; a casual yes or sign of agreement.
Meet at eight? Bet.
Vibe
The mood or feel of something; 'vibing' means relaxing into it.
This café has such a good vibe, I could stay all day.
Vibe check
A quick read of someone's mood or energy.
Ran into my ex today — failed the vibe check instantly.
Salty
Bitter or annoyed, usually over something small.
He's still salty he lost at Mario Kart.
Cringe
So awkward it makes you wince; secondhand embarrassment.
Watching him try to rap was pure cringe.
Lowkey
Slightly, quietly, or secretly; softens whatever follows.
I'm lowkey nervous about the interview tomorrow.
Highkey
Openly, very much; the opposite of lowkey.
I highkey want pizza right now, not even hiding it.
Fire
Excellent, amazing; also said as 'lit.'
That new track is straight fire.
Lit
Exciting, wild, or excellent; usually of an event.
The party last night was so lit.
Drip
A stylish, expensive-looking outfit or accessories.
New sneakers, new jacket — the drip is undeniable.
Yeet
To throw something hard; also a shout of excitement.
He just yeeted his phone across the couch.
Ate
Did something flawlessly; often 'ate and left no crumbs.'
Did you see her outfit? She ate.
Periodt
An emphatic 'period'; end of discussion.
I'm not going, and that's final, periodt.
W
A win or something good; the opposite of an L.
Free food at the meeting? Big W.
L
A loss or failure; to 'take the L' is to accept it.
Forgot my ticket at home — massive L.
Bruh
An exclamation of disbelief or disappointment; from AAVE.
Bruh, you forgot my birthday again?
Cooked
Doomed, exhausted, or in serious trouble.
Three exams tomorrow and I haven't studied — I'm cooked.
Based
Admirably true to yourself, no matter what others think.
He said pineapple belongs on pizza and stood by it. Based.
Delulu
Delusional in a hopeful, self-aware way.
I keep thinking he'll text back — I'm so delulu.
Rent free
Stuck in your head; something you can't stop thinking about.
That awkward text from 2019 lives rent free in my mind.
Hits different
Feels uniquely better or more intense than usual.
Cold water after a run just hits different.
Understood the assignment
Delivered exactly what the moment called for.
Everyone dressed casual, but she understood the assignment.
It's giving
It gives off the vibe of; it resembles.
That outfit? It's giving main character.
Finna
'Fixing to'; about to do something; from AAVE.
I'm finna head out, it's getting late.
Function
A party or social gathering.
You pulling up to the function tonight?
Gyatt
An exclamation at someone's large backside; a bit crude.
He turned around, saw her, and just went 'gyatt.'
Rizzler
Someone with masterful rizz; often said about kids.
Six years old and already the biggest rizzler in class.
Mid-key
Between lowkey and highkey; moderately so.
I'm mid-key excited — curious, but not losing my mind.
Ate down
An intensified 'ate'; did it exceptionally well.
She styled that whole look herself and ate down.
Deadass
Seriously, for real; an intensifier from AAVE.
I deadass forgot we had a test today.
Cooking
Doing great; 'let him cook' means don't interrupt a good run.
Don't stop him now — let him cook.
Talking to each other
Ghosting
Cutting off all contact with no explanation.
We had three great dates, then he just started ghosting me.
FOMO
Fear of missing out — anxiety that others are having fun without you.
Everyone's at the beach and my FOMO is killing me.
Stan
To be an obsessive fan; from an Eminem song about a superfan.
I've streamed the album 40 times — I fully stan.
Tea
Gossip or juicy news; 'spill the tea' means share it.
Okay, sit down — I've got so much tea about last night.
Bestie
Best friend; also a friendly way to address anyone.
Bestie, you cannot wear that on a first date.
Red flag
A warning sign about someone's character or behavior.
He trash-talks all his exes? Red flag.
Green flag
A reassuring sign; the opposite of a red flag.
He remembered my coffee order — total green flag.
Clout
Influence or fame, especially online.
He only posted that for the clout.
Cancelled
Publicly rejected over offensive behavior.
The brand got cancelled after that tone-deaf ad.
Receipts
Screenshots or proof of what someone said or did.
She denied it, so I pulled up the receipts.
Gatekeep
To hoard info or access so others can't join in.
Just tell me the café name, stop gatekeeping.
Throw shade
To insult or criticize someone subtly.
She threw shade at his cooking without naming him.
Hard launch
Openly revealing a relationship online.
They finally hard launched with a couples photo.
Soft launch
Hinting at a relationship without showing your partner's face.
A mystery hand in the photo? That's a soft launch.
Real one
A loyal, genuine friend.
She drove across town at midnight for me — a real one.
Drag
To publicly criticize or roast someone harshly.
The comments dragged him for that opinion.
Pick me
Someone chasing approval by claiming to be 'not like the others.'
'I'd rather hang with guys' — such a pick me line.
Glaze
To over-praise someone to an embarrassing degree.
Stop glazing him — he missed an open goal.
Vibe shift
A noticeable change in mood, style, or cultural direction.
The whole friend group felt a vibe shift after summer.
Nepo baby
Someone whose success rides on famous parents; 'nepotism baby.'
Great actor, sure, but also a total nepo baby.
Fit check
Showing off your outfit of the day.
Quick fit check before we leave — thoughts?
Twin
A close friend you're in sync with; used as a form of address.
Twin, you already know I'm down for that.
Moots
Mutuals; people who follow each other online.
We've been moots for years but never actually met.
Memes and types
Karen
An entitled woman who demands to 'speak to the manager.'
A Karen yelled at the barista over oat milk today.
Sigma
A lone-wolf 'alpha' who plays by his own rules; often ironic.
Eating lunch alone in the stairwell — real sigma move.
Girlboss
A hustle-driven, ambitious woman; now often used ironically.
Waking up at 5 a.m. to grind — girlboss, I guess.
Canon event
An unavoidable formative moment you shouldn't prevent; from 'Spider-Man.'
Getting your heart broken at 16 is a canon event.
Fanum tax
Taking a bite of a friend's food; from streamer Fanum.
He reached over for the fanum tax on my fries.
Girl dinner
A snacky, low-effort meal thrown together from odd bits.
Crackers, cheese, and three olives — girl dinner.
Roman Empire
A topic you think about constantly and out of nowhere.
That flight I missed in 2019 is my Roman Empire.
Only in Ohio
A tag for something absurd or surreal; brainrot humor.
A raccoon stole a phone at the drive-thru — only in Ohio.
OK boomer
A dismissive reply to an out-of-touch older person.
'Kids these days'... ok boomer.
Skibidi
A nonsense word from 'Skibidi Toilet'; a flagship of brainrot humor.
He just yells 'skibidi' and thinks it's a full joke.
6-7
A deliberately meaningless catchphrase; Dictionary.com WOTY 2025.
Ask him anything and he just says 'six-seven.'
Aura farming
Doing things purely to look cool and rack up 'aura.'
He walked off without looking back — pure aura farming.
Sussy baka
A goofy 'suspicious fool'; sus plus Japanese 'baka.'
You ate my leftovers? You sussy baka.
NPC streamer
A streamer who acts robotic on cue for paid reactions.
She does the NPC streamer bit — 'ice cream so good' every donation.
Chud
A clueless, obnoxious person.
Don't bother arguing with that chud in the comments.
Ohio
Weird, cursed, or surreal; from the 'only in Ohio' meme.
That was the most Ohio thing I've seen all week.
Baka
'Fool' or 'idiot,' borrowed from Japanese anime.
You forgot the tickets again, baka.
Sigma grindset
A hyper-independent hustle mindset; used ironically.
Cold showers at 4 a.m. for the sigma grindset.
Chat
Addressing an imaginary 'chat' out loud, borrowed from streaming.
He dropped his keys and asked, 'Chat, is this real?'
Griddy
A celebratory dance from the NFL and Fortnite.
He scored and hit the griddy in front of everyone.
Praise
GOAT
Greatest of all time; the very best at something.
Say what you want, but she's the GOAT of this sport.
Bop
A really catchy, good song.
Skip? No way, this song is a bop.
Slaps
Sounds great; hits hard — usually of music.
Turn it up, this beat slaps.
Aura
Your cool factor; you 'gain' or 'lose' aura points by how you act.
Tripped in front of everyone — lost serious aura there.
Locked in
Fully focused and dialed in.
No phone, no snacks — I'm locked in until this is done.
Gassed
Hyped up, by others' praise or your own excitement.
They told him he was funny once and now he's gassed.
Snatched
Looking flawless; perfectly styled or toned.
Her waist is snatched in that dress.
Goated
The greatest; the verb form of GOAT.
That chef is goated — every dish was perfect.
Cracked
Extremely skilled, especially at games.
That kid is cracked at chess — beat me in ten moves.
Serving
Delivering a striking, flawless look.
She walked in serving, head to toe.
Jokes and digs
Mood
Something so relatable it captures exactly how you feel.
Girl lying face-down on the floor? Big mood.
Sending me
Making me laugh uncontrollably.
That video of the cat is sending me.
Yap
To talk a lot without saying much; a 'yapper' won't stop.
He yapped for an hour about his fantasy team.
Unc
An older guy acting his age; short for 'uncle.'
Talking about back pain at 25 — you're being real unc.
Glow down
The opposite of a glow up; getting worse in looks or vibe.
That haircut was a real glow down, sorry.
Clapback
A sharp, witty comeback to a critic.
His clapback got more likes than the insult.
Out of pocket
Wildly inappropriate or out of line.
That joke at dinner was so out of pocket.
Jestermaxxing
Leaning all the way into being the clown for attention.
He'll do anything for a laugh — total jestermaxxing.
IJBOL
'I just burst out laughing'; a newer replacement for lol.
He tripped on the flat sidewalk, IJBOL.
Glizzy
A hot dog, used jokingly.
Grab me a glizzy from the stand, extra mustard.
Behavior
Gaslight
To manipulate someone into doubting their own memory or sanity.
Stop gaslighting me — you literally said that yesterday.
Doomscrolling
Endlessly scrolling depressing news you can't stop reading.
It's 2 a.m. and I'm still doomscrolling.
Cope
To deal with a loss badly; 'copium' is desperate self-comfort.
'It was rigged anyway' — man, that's just cope.
Goblin mode
Lazy, messy, unbothered self-indulgence; Oxford Word of the Year 2022.
Stayed in bed eating chips all day — full goblin mode.
Crash out
To lose your composure and react recklessly.
One more email and I'm going to crash out.
Demure
Modest and mindful, usually ironic; from the 'very demure' trend. Dictionary.com WOTY 2024.
I fixed my hair — very demure, very mindful.
Rage bait
Content built to make you angry so you engage; Oxford WOTY 2025.
That headline is pure rage bait, don't click it.
Tweaking
Overreacting or acting irrationally; also glitching out.
You think I said that? You're tweaking.
Unalive
A euphemism for kill or die, used to dodge platform filters.
The video said 'unalive' to avoid getting taken down.
Everything else
Glow up
A big improvement in looks, style, or confidence.
She had a serious glow up over the summer.
Simp
Someone who does way too much to impress a crush.
He drove two hours just to bring her coffee — total simp.
Shook
Shocked or badly rattled.
That plot twist left me shook for a week.
Ick
A sudden turn-off that kills all attraction.
He called his mom to ask permission — instant ick.
Situationship
A romantic thing with no clear label or commitment.
We're not dating, not just friends — it's a situationship.
Ratio
When a reply gets more likes than the post, signaling disapproval.
His bad take got ratioed into the ground.
Touch grass
Go outside; log off and get some real-world perspective.
You've been arguing online all day — touch grass.
Main character
Acting like the star of your own story.
She walked in with headphones on — full main character energy.
NPC
Someone acting robotic or thoughtless; from game 'non-player characters.'
He repeats every trend word for word — total NPC.
Caught in 4K
Caught red-handed with clear, undeniable evidence.
He said he was home but got caught in 4K at the game.
Era
A personal phase you're fully leaning into.
I'm in my quiet, save-money era right now.
Brat
Messy, confident, party-girl energy; Collins Word of the Year 2024.
Neon green everything — she's fully in her brat era.
Beige flag
A quirk that's neither good nor bad, just oddly boring.
He texts 'haha' with no emoji ever — beige flag.
Slept on
Underrated; not getting the attention it deserves.
This band is so slept on — they're incredible live.
Pressed
Upset or worked up over something.
Why are you so pressed about a game?
Brain rot
Low-quality online content, or the mush it makes of your mind; Oxford WOTY 2024.
I've watched three hours of brain rot and feel nothing.
Opp
An opponent or enemy; from AAVE, short for opposition.
Don't tell him anything — he's an opp now.
Wholesome
Warm, sweet, and heart-warming.
The dog waiting at the school gate was so wholesome.
Snack
An attractive person.
New guy in accounting? Absolute snack.
Cheugy
Trying too hard or out of date; tied to older millennials.
Live-laugh-love signs are peak cheugy.
IYKYK
'If you know, you know'; marks an inside reference.
The 3 a.m. diner run after prom — IYKYK.
Pushing P
Keeping it real and classy; popularized by rapper Gunna.
Paid for everyone and stayed humble — that's pushing P.
Face card
A strikingly attractive face; it 'never declines.'
No makeup, still gorgeous — the face card is real.
Baddie
A confident, glamorous, self-assured woman.
She rolled up in sunglasses looking like a total baddie.
Basic
Unoriginal; into only mainstream, popular things.
Pumpkin spice every fall is a little basic, honestly.
Skill issue
Your failure is your own fault, not bad luck.
Can't beat the level? Sounds like a skill issue.
Larp
To act out a fake persona as if real; from live-action role-play.
He's not a chef, he just larps as one online.
Gagged
Stunned speechless, usually in a good way.
When she hit that high note, I was gagged.
Pookie
An affectionate nickname, like 'sweetie' or 'babe.'
Good morning, pookie, I made you coffee.
Slop
Low-quality, mass-produced content, often AI-generated.
My feed is nothing but AI slop these days.
Chopped
Ugly or badly done.
That filter made the photo look chopped.
Washed
Past your prime; no longer good at something.
He used to carry the team, now he's washed.
Mewing
Pressing your tongue to the roof of your mouth to 'sharpen' your jaw.
He stopped mid-sentence to keep mewing.
Looksmaxxing
Maxing out your looks by every means possible.
New skincare, gym, haircut — full looksmaxxing arc.
Mogging
Outclassing someone else's looks so hard it's obvious.
Standing next to him, he was straight-up mogging everyone.
Clanker
A derogatory term for robots or AI.
The chatbot got it wrong again, stupid clanker.
Type shit
An agreeing tag meaning 'that kind of thing, exactly'; often 'TS.'
Grinding all weekend to hit the goal — type shit.
Pmo
'Pisses me off'; a texting shorthand for irritation.
The wifi dropped again, pmo so bad.
Frfr
'For real for real'; total sincerity.
That was the best burger I've had frfr.
On god
'I swear'; used to stress you mean it; from AAVE, also 'ong.'
I'll pay you back tomorrow, on god.
